A uniform disk of radius 0.9 m and mass 3.2 kg is rotating about its center of mass. Its moment of inertia about its center of mass is I=1/2mR2. Its angular velocity as a function of time is given by ω(t)=3kt2/t13 where k = 5 rad and t1= 5 s. Find the magnitude of the net torque about the center of mass acting on the disk at t= 7 seconds.
